Waiting time

The wait for an official diagnosis of ADHD is a long and frustrating process. This is particularly true for adults, who may not have access to health services in their region. This can lead to a lot of depression and stress, as well as problems with relationships and work. The NHS now provides a cost-effective, fast private ADHD assessment for adults. This new route is available to anyone who lives in England and is registered with their GP.

Remember that the NHS wait time for ADHD tests is based on your ability to be referred by your GP. This is called the "Referral to Treatment" (RTT) clock. This clock starts when the hospital receives the referral letter. You can pause the clock by asking your GP to refer you at an time that is most convenient for you.

The first step is a mental health examination with a psychologist or psychiatrist, as they are the only professionals who can diagnose ADHD. The assessment can be conducted in person or via video calls, and it typically takes between 45 and 90 minutes. During the exam you'll be asked about your family history as well as any other mental health issues you may have. This information will allow the specialist to determine whether you suffer from ADHD.

Some areas of the UK have extremely long waiting times for ADHD assessments. The most recent data that were obtained through Freedom of Information requests, reveal that patients have waited up to four years for an appointment. This is a significant increase in comparison to previous figures. The longest wait was for Cwm Taf Morgannwg University Health Board, which waited 182 weeks to get an appointment.

Diagnosis

It's important that you or your children are diagnosed with ADHD when you suspect it. This is because if untreated, it can have grave long-term effects. It can also have a negative effect on your professional and social life. The diagnosis can result in better treatment options that can improve the quality of your life.

If your symptoms are severe and interfere with your daily life it is recommended that you speak with your GP. If necessary, they can refer you to an expert. It is important to be aware that it can take time to receive a valid diagnosis and that there are waiting lists for the NHS. A private ADHD assessment may be more expensive than the one offered by the NHS.

Most private ADHD tests will involve a conversation with a psychologist or psychiatrist. They will ask you questions about your behavior and how much is a private adhd assessment it affects your family and work. They will also ask you about your issues when you were a child. The test is usually structured and can take anywhere from two to three sessions to complete. You may also find it beneficial to bring a friend or family member with you to the interview.
